Jimmy Vivino: Although I’m proud to say I am currently a member of Blues Rock pioneers Canned Heat and co-producer of our latest release “Finyl Vinyl,” there’s just too much to list as far as played with this one played with that one. But in the end, I will list the people of importance pertaining to my growth as a musician.
Yes, I’ve worked in every form of media in the business from Movies to TV to Broadway to Radio to Records to Concerts…all the way down to funky little clubs. After all, I always say “I’m just a Bluesman with a job.”
Professor Louie & The Crowmatix: Grammy Nominated Professor Louie & The Crowmatix from Woodstock NY have been expanding the borders of the Americana, Roots & Blues genres with Professor Louie’s stories, keyboard playing, singing and accordion. Their repertoire continual expands with Crowmatix songs from their 18 Albums of Originals, Blues and Americana music and the songs Louie learned and helped create directly with the Rock ‘n’ Roll Hall of Fame group “The Band” when he collaborated with them for over 15 years. Co-producing The Band’s last three CD’s including their comeback hits Atlantic City & Blind Willie Mctell along with many of their 90’s repertoire. Rick Danko gave Louie the moniker “Professor Louie”. They perform consistently and have a dedicated fan base.

One thing I did learn over 60 plus years as a musician was how to work. And I did and still am. Nothing beats playing in live music venues and meeting people. I’m just gonna list my close friends (who are really family) and mentors who taught me the “ways.” Levon Helm, Phoebe Snow, Al Kooper, John Sebastian, James Cotton, Joe Louis Walker, Hubert Sumlin, Jimmie Vaughan,Johnnie Johnson, Laura Nyro, Odetta, Lowell Fulson, Son Seals, Donald Fagen, Darlene Love, Felix Cavaliere, Barry Goldberg,Nick Gravenites, Canned Heat with Fito de la Parra, Warren Haynes and just about anyone else who passed through NYC and needed a band that could play the Blues, Soul, Real Rock’nRoll and R&B.
Being involved with the Conan O’Brian TV show for 30 years, has only deepened my experience and contact with people who stepped out of my record collection and into my life, and for that I am truly grateful!

Professor Louie & The Crowmatix create a show that is constantly evolving. In 2025 Woodstock Records released Crowin Around that has added a new dimension to their live show with songs of artists that Louie worked and produced with including Commander Cody, Graham Parker, Bob Dylan, The Band.
Their connection with audiences at shows helps create a family rapport. Professor Louie (keyboards-vocals-accordion) is joined onstage by band mates Miss Marie (vocals, percussion and piano) Frank Campbell (bass, vocals) guitar-slinging skills of Todd Mihan and drummer Dan Hickey.
Professor Louie’s Woodstock Rockin’ Revue radio show on award winning WKZE has bolsted his popularity.
